Vestas Backing Asian Super Hub

Vestas is part of team planning to develop an up to 6GW wind and solar hybrid plant in Australia that would export electricity to Indonesia via an undersea cable. The Asian Renewable Energy Hub (AREH), which is proposed for Western Australia’s East Pilbara region, is being developed by the Danish company, CWP Energy Asia and InterContinental Energy. Chinese Belt & Road Initiative Suffers Due to Hydro Project

In May 2017, a number of memoranda of understanding were signed between China and Pakistan to construct several hydropower projects along the Indus River. The projects, known as the North Indus Cascade, include the development of five hydropower projects with a cumulative hydropower generation of 22 thousand megawatts. GE Wins Order For 100MW Plant in Shahjibazar

GE Power today said it has bagged an order from Jiangsu Etern Company Ltd to supply its latest gas turbine for an upcoming 100 MW plant at Shahjibazar in Bangladesh. The order, worth multi-million US dollars, includes supplying gas turbine equipment and providing related services for installation, testing and commissioning, a GE Power statement said. Energy Tycoon Plans $4.6 Billion Spend in SEA Energy Boom

Gulf Energy Development Pcl’s billionaire founder Sarath Ratanavadi plans 150 billion baht ($4.6 billion) of investment in power plants over the next four years after the company’s listing this month. Will This Be The Worlds Largest Floating Solar PV Plant?

A unit of Indonesian power utility Perusahaan Listrik Negara (PLN) on Tuesday agreed with United Arab Emirates company Abu Dhabi Future Energy Co (Masdar) to develop what they said could become the world's largest floating photovoltaic plant.
